Clinical Outcomes and Complications for Achalasia Patients Admitted After Per-Oral Endoscopic Myotomy.

Dushyant Singh DahiyaFnu NiveditaAbhilash PerisettiHemant GoyalSumant InamdarManesh Kumar GangwaniMuhammad AzizHassam AliChin-I ChengMadhusudhan R SanakaMohammad Al-HaddadNeil R Sharma
Published in: Gastroenterology research (2023)
The number of achalasia patients needing hospitalization after POEM increased. There was no inpatient mortality conferring an excellent safety profile of this procedure.
